    Espag

    Espag upvc window locks are a simple but effective system that offers more security for your home. It is suitable for double-glazed windows that are casement windows as well as French doors. These locks are generally installed in homes with cheap upvc windows or aluminium windows.

    There are two parts that make up the lock's mechanism. The first is the mechanical part that runs along the vertical length of the window frame. This part is controlled via the handle.

    The second part is a spinning handle that protrudes from the back of the handle. You can reduce the length of the spindle according to your requirements. The length of the spindle could be determined by using a ruler, tape measure, or a tape measure.

    The location of the multi-point locking system inside the window will determine the length of the spindle. For instance, if the lock is on the outside of the frame, the spindle would be slightly larger.

    The length of the spindle is also dependent on the kind of handle you're using. If you choose a cranked style you will have more room when opening the window. Cranked handles work well for windows that are situated close to the edge of the frame.

    There are many different types of handles available. The most popular include straight, cranked and cockspur handles. Each comes with its own unique features and advantages.

    Cockspur window handles are usually found on older uPVC windows. These handles are attached by three to four screws. A professional can help determine the ideal size for your home.

    Espag upvc window locks originate from the French word espagnolette. They are a basic locking system that is designed to seal against drafts. These locks are available in a variety of standards that have been developed by a variety of companies.

    A chain lock is one of the most simple ways to secure your sash. A chain lock is a reliable way to limit the opening distance of your window and keep it from opening to far. It allows you to quickly escape the house in an emergency.

    Keyed cheap upvc windows window locks are slightly more complex. These locks require you to pre-drill the sash and then insert the keyedlag screw into a recess washer. Once you've done that then you can tighten the key with the key supplied.
